Why Is The Kitchen So Important

Kitchens gather grease and residue over time. Stove tops collect stains. Cabinets trap crumbs. Refrigerators hold spills. Landlords pay close attention to the kitchen because it shows how tenants treated the property. Move out house cleaning tackles these spots with focus. Ovens get scrubbed. Shelves get wiped. Sinks get polished. A clean kitchen leaves a strong first impression.

What About Bathrooms

Bathrooms reveal neglect quickly. Hard water marks appear on taps. Soap residue builds around tiles. Grout darkens if ignored. Deep cleaning removes buildup from mirrors. Showers. Toilets. Basins. A sparkling bathroom signals responsibility. It tells the landlord the tenant cared for hygiene and maintenance.

What Areas Are Commonly Forgotten

Inside ovens often gets skipped. Behind appliances stays dusty. Tops of cupboards gather grime. Move out house cleaning addresses these overlooked places. Attention to hidden areas sets apart a surface clean from a deep clean. Landlords notice these sections during inspection.

What Should Be Done Before The Final Inspection

Remove all personal items. Empty cupboards completely. Double check storage spaces. Wipe surfaces one last time. Walk through the home as if you are seeing it for the first time. Notice small details. Move out house cleaning works best when followed by a careful personal review.
